Co daje bufor na powrocie?
Bufor na powrocie to narzędzie, które może znacznie poprawić wydajność i szybkość działania aplikacji internetowych. W dzisiejszych czasach, kiedy użytkownicy oczekują natychmiastowych odpowiedzi i płynnego działania stron internetowych, buforowanie jest niezwykle istotne.
Co to jest buforowanie?
Buforowanie to proces przechowywania danych tymczasowo w pamięci podręcznej, aby przyspieszyć dostęp do nich w przyszłości. W przypadku aplikacji internetowych, buforowanie może dotyczyć różnych elementów, takich jak obrazy, style CSS, skrypty JavaScript czy nawet całe strony internetowe.
Zalety buforowania na powrocie
Buforowanie na powrocie ma wiele korzyści, zarówno dla użytkowników, jak i dla właścicieli stron internetowych. Oto kilka najważniejszych zalet:
1. Szybkość działania
Dzięki buforowaniu na powrocie, strony internetowe mogą być ładowane znacznie szybciej. Gdy użytkownik odwiedza stronę po raz pierwszy, dane są pobierane i przechowywane w buforze. Następnie, gdy użytkownik ponownie odwiedza tę samą stronę, dane są pobierane z bufora, co eliminuje konieczność pobierania ich ponownie z serwera. To przyspiesza proces ładowania strony i poprawia ogólną responsywność aplikacji.
2. Redukcja obciążenia serwera
Buforowanie na powrocie zmniejsza obciążenie serwera, ponieważ dane są pobierane tylko raz i przechowywane w pamięci podręcznej. To oznacza, że serwer nie musi generować tych samych danych za każdym razem, gdy użytkownik odwiedza stronę. Dzięki temu, serwer może obsłużyć większą liczbę żądań i utrzymać wysoką wydajność nawet przy dużej liczbie użytkowników.
3. Lepsze doświadczenie użytkownika
Buforowanie na powrocie przyczynia się do poprawy doświadczenia użytkownika. Szybkie ładowanie stron i płynne działanie aplikacji sprawiają, że użytkownicy są bardziej zadowoleni i chętniej korzystają z danej strony internetowej. To z kolei może przekładać się na większą liczbę konwersji i lojalność użytkowników.
Jak zaimplementować buforowanie na powrocie?
Implementacja buforowania na powrocie może być złożonym procesem, ale istnieje wiele narzędzi i technik, które mogą pomóc w jego realizacji. Oto kilka podstawowych kroków, które warto podjąć:
1. Skonfiguruj odpowiednie nagłówki HTTP
Aby umożliwić buforowanie na powrocie, należy skonfigurować odpowiednie nagłówki HTTP. Nagłówek „Cache-Control” pozwala kontrolować, jak długo dane powinny być przechowywane w buforze. Można również skorzystać z nagłówka „Expires”, który określa datę wygaśnięcia danych w buforze.
2. Wykorzystaj techniki buforowania na poziomie serwera
Buforowanie na poziomie serwera to technika, która polega na przechowywaniu danych w pamięci podręcznej serwera. Można to osiągnąć poprzez skonfigurowanie odpowiednich ustawień serwera, takich jak Nginx czy Apache. Warto również rozważyć wykorzystanie narzędzi takich jak Varnish Cache, które są specjalnie zaprojektowane do buforowania na poziomie serwera.
3. Zastosuj buforowanie na poziomie przeglądarki
Buforowanie na poziomie przeglądarki to technika, która polega na przechowywaniu danych w pamięci podręcznej przeglądarki. Można to osiągnąć poprzez odpowiednie konfiguracje nagłówków HTTP oraz wykorzystanie mechanizmów takich jak localStorage czy sessionStorage. Warto również skompresować i zoptymalizować pliki, tak aby zmniejszyć ich rozmiar i przyspieszyć ich pobieranie.
Podsumowanie
Buforowanie na powrocie to niezwykle przydatne narzędzie, które może znacznie poprawić wydajność i szybkość działania aplikacji internetowych. Dzięki buforowaniu, strony internetowe mogą być ładowane szybciej, obciążenie serwera jest redukowane, a użytkownicy mają lepsze doświadczenie. Implementacja buforowania może być złożonym procesem, ale warto podjąć wysiłek, aby zapewnić jak najlepsze rezultaty.
Wezwanie do działania: Zastanów się, jakie korzyści przynosi bufor na powrocie i jak możesz je wykorzystać. Podejmij działania, aby lepiej zrozumieć i wykorzystać tę funkcję w swojej pracy lub życiu osobistym.
Link tagu HTML: https://samznatury.pl/